I mean, it’s not much of a surprise. It runs on everything. I know people have managed to get it running on a goddamn graphing calculator. But you’ll be pleasantly surprised to know that you can now play classic Doom on Twitter.

Tweet2Doom, which started up earlier this year in September, lets you play Doom through a string of commands directed at the Twitter Bot. The bot then generates a video showing you what you just did in game (maximum is 350 frames), and you can continue from there. They include all of the instructions to play in the pinned tweet:

It sorta works out like some kind of crazy turn-based version of Doom. Which also exists, or rather used to exist. Granted, it’s probably not the most elegant means of playing the game. And it pretty much by definition requires an intensive knowledge of the game’s levels to begin with; you’re essentially tapping out instructions blind, then seeing what you did.

Then again, it’s also not surprising that someone beat E1M1 in two tweets, totaling 11 seconds of play and less than 500 frames.

What does following the account get you? well, much like the tweet above, it’ll get you highlights of different users play, notifications when someone earns an achievement, and videos of people screwing around trying to play Doom like this. Which, needless to say, is probably going to involve a lot of people running into walls and getting murdered by demons.
